Contact numbers667 266 591
91 042 48 03
Opening times: Monday to FridayFrom 9.00 to 14.00 and from 16.00 to 19.00
Contact numbers667 266 591
91 042 48 03
Opening times: Monday to FridayFrom 9.00 to 14.00 and from 16.00 to 19.00

kubernetes http proxy

kubernetes http proxy

Working with HTTP Proxies | Configuring Clusters | OpenShift Container Ok. Currently we assume the same configuration for http and https traffic. But setting same http-proxy as Env for dockerd, works. prosecutor. systemd unit. Let's take a look next at the selectors. Exactly in my case everything worked fine from scratch. client([client])-- localtraffic .-> local_ssh[Local SSHSOCKS5 proxy]; kubeadm is using containerd service to download the images therefore you need to set the systemctl env, how to set a socks proxy? from /etc/os-release): CentOS Linux release 7.3.1611 (Core). It was the second in-person KubeCon NA since. HTTP proxy may need its own set of certificates We need to consider interaction between HTTP_PROXY env variable and each kubeconfig's proxy setting Is it possible to reuse https://github.com/kubernetes/enhancements/blob/master/keps/sig-api-machinery/20190226-network-proxy.md Reload to refresh your session. subgraph local[Local client machine] To connect to a remote proxy, you must specify a URL in the url flag in your kubectl proxy command. It is possible to launch a Kubernetes cluster from behind an http forward proxy ("corporate proxy"). The logs for all kubectl proxy commands are printed on standard output (stdout). When is kube-proxy installation necessary? Traefik creates a default one called web using the port 80 routing HTTP requests. Create a file called 04-whoami-ingress.yml and insert the Ingress resource: This Ingress configures Traefik to redirect any incoming requests starting with / to the whoami:80 service. This means that the proxy no longer has access to the Kubernetes CIDRs, which the old one had. This document has an older update date than the original, so the information it contains may be out of date. Kubernetes is a virtualization platform that automates and simplifies application deployment, scaling, and maintenance by leveraging container technology. There are pros and cons to this - it adds complexity but also allows you to have a tighter-gained control over who can access your proxy account. At this point, liveness and readyness checks started failing for all pods . Join two objects with perfect edge-flow at any stage of modelling? In a file called 00-account.yml, put the following ServiceAccount resource: And then, bind the role on the account to apply the permissions and rules on the latter. report a problem If you wish to add additional exclusions, add or edit egressProxy.excludes with a comma separated list of hostnames. The whoami application is a simple HTTP server running on port 80 which answers host-related information to the incoming requests. Or was an empty value Make sure you use a version of kubectl thats compatible with your cluster. If you run your proxy commands in the same shell, you must specify an explicit proxy with the command. How to set proxy settings (http_proxy variables) for kubernetes (v1.11. You switched accounts on another tab or window.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. If you want to use Kubernetes and Azure Services via Azure Arc, make sure you also allow the URLs shown in Connect an existing Kubernetes cluster to Azure Arc. A Simple Use Case of Traefik Proxy and Kubernetes. Does anyone with w(write) permission also have the r(read) permission? Using an environment variable: To always use this setting on a specific kubectl context, specify the proxy-url attribute in the relevant Why do code answers tend to be given in Python when no language is specified in the prompt? end An alternative, is to instead not name the Grafana port, because then you don't have to append :web to the kubectl proxy URL for the service: http://localhost:8001/api/v1/proxy/namespaces/monitoring/services/grafana:web. If you have to use NTLM (Active Directory) then you need to setup a client application on your Mac to authenticate on your behalf. classDef plain fill:#ddd,stroke:#fff,stroke-width:4px,color:#000; to your account. Can I use the door leading from Vatican museum to St. Peter's Basilica? If you run into issues with clashing IP ranges you can edit the minikube configuration at .minikube/machines/minikube/config.json and update IPAddress and HostOnlyCIDR to something which doesn't clash with your corporate network or VPN. It is now time to apply those files on your cluster to start Traefik. You can verify that you have the necessary kubectl credentials by running: $ kubectl get secret -n default. client([client])-- local. By tuning into. Well occasionally send you account related emails. privacy statement. privacy statement. In this guide, it only contains the account created in 00-account.yml. The British equivalent of "X objects in a trenchcoat". Making statements based on opinion; back them up with references or personal experience. Below is a simple way, to configure the proxy settings in a central location for all pods. Are self-signed SSL certificates still allowed in 2023 for an intranet server running IIS? When there is no entry point in the static configuration. The ingress controller If you don't already have VirtualBox you can install it here. proxy - Kubernetes : do we need to set http_proxy and no_proxy in We'll use a container from my serverless project Functions as a Service (functions/nodeinfo) which gives a Node's system info over HTTP. Its not suitable for environments that expose services directly to the internet. When AVAILABLE shows 1 then the Pod is ready for requests. When and How to Use Kubectl Proxy to Access the Kubernetes API - Loft Asking for help, clarification, or responding to other answers. What is the use of explicitly specifying if a function is recursive or not? How to do Dynamic Proxying to Kubernetes Pods? New! or via the proxy-url attribute in the kubeconfig file. Kubelet tries to use system-wide http_proxy setting for - GitHub You switched accounts on another tab or window. Find more information on ingress controller, classDef k8s fill:#326ce5,stroke:#fff,stroke-width:4px,color:#fff; This post is a quick guide to running minikube which installs a single-node Kubernetes cluster on a Mac. Setup proxy for helm install charts Issue #10065 - GitHub we will failed to create containers. Proxy server settings in AKS hybrid - AKS hybrid | Microsoft Learn How can I change elements in a matrix to a combination of other elements? subgraph remote[Remote server] Heres how you can allow access to Kubernetes on the container engine: These rules will work without creating a firewall rule (unless its part of a larger port specification). Can a judge or prosecutor be compelled to testify in a criminal trial in which they officiated? Are arguments that Reason is circular themselves circular and/or self refuting? What Is Behind The Puzzling Timing of the U.S. House Vacancy Election In Utah? Does each bitcoin node do Continuous Integration? tunnel, which is itself tunnelled over SSH. Untuk proxy-proxy lain di luar ini, admin klaster biasanya akan memastikan konfigurasinya dengan benar. Notice that my grafana service has 1 endpoint listed (there could be multiple). Berbagai Proxy di Kubernetes | Kubernetes Keep in mind that the S3 bucket must be in the same region as the VPC for it to be accessible via the endpoint.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Using kubectl to start a proxy server; Exploring the Kubernetes API; What's next; Before you begin. Start the cluster $ minikube start --vm-driver=xhyve --docker-env http_proxy= http: / /mac-101.corp.com:3128 --docker-env https_proxy=http://mac-101.corp.com:3128 --docker-env no_proxy=192.168.99./24 You should see the ISO for Kubernetes 1.6.4 being downloaded: Starting local Kubernetes v1.6.4 cluster. Degree. After I added the proxy settings to, New! In my case that worked, I can verify that by using cli and creating e.g busybox container. There are two exceptions: if youre running on OpenShift Origin and you want to access your Kubernetes cluster on port 443 with TLS/SSL, or if you want to access the Kubernetes API server outside of your network (e.g., on the internet). it makes sense that right now we cannot do this. I figured my tests with curl were sufficient. For example: The -n defaults to the current context defined in your .kube/config file. Connect and share knowledge within a single location that is structured and easy to search. Be careful with USER you use and make sure your HOME env is set to correct one. Plumbing inspection passed but pressure drops to zero overnight. namely a Service. Setting User=root in the [Service] declaration fixed it up for me. How do I access this Kubernetes service via kubectl proxy? Effect of temperature on Forcefield parameters in classical molecular dynamics simulations. What is Mathematica's equivalent to Maple's collect with distributed option? If with these flag. By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. For example: There are a few things you can do to troubleshoot common errors when using kubectl proxy: Now that you know more about kubectl get nodes, Id encourage you to review some of the other Kubernetes commands and learn what information that comes with them. In some cases, if the MTU used by your networking layer (like calico) is larger than the MTU of the supporting network, then you'll never get a valid response from the endpoint. Load the dashboard on a web browser: http://localhost:8080. The easiest option is to use SSH tunneling to forward a port on your local system to the port configured for the kubectl proxy service on the node that you want to access. Make sure that you can install and run kubectl commands on your terminal. Configure Kubernetes with a proxy If you're running our Kubernetes integration with a proxy, you need to configure each component (the infrastructure agent, logging and synthetics minion) to correctly work with your proxy. graph LR; Most clients will blindly try to use the proxy to make all calls, even to localhost and the local subnet, unless configured otherwise. I can't find an extraEnvs key in kubeadm-config configmap (like extraArgs and extraVolumes). By providing your email, you agree to receive marketing emails from OpenFaaS Ltd. "Everyday Go" is the fast way to learn tools, techniques and patterns from real tools used in production based upon my experience of building and running OpenFaaS at scale. Where does kubeadm take the proxy settings from? For example, if you want to use a different Kubernetes server or use a different forwarding service than kubectl port-forward, add the extra context for your choice: You can access any Kubernetes API server from outside your local network via the default context.

Manor Jv Basketball Coach, What Kind Of Environment Do You Like Why, Boone Speedway Radio Station, Articles K

kubernetes http proxy